Apache Arrow (C++)
A columnar in-memory analytics layer designed to accelerate big data.
arrow::TypedBufferBuilder< T > Member List

This is the complete list of members for arrow::TypedBufferBuilder< T >, including all inherited members.

Advance(const int64_t length)arrow::BufferBuilderinline
Append(T arithmetic_value)arrow::TypedBufferBuilder< T >inline
Append(const T *arithmetic_values, int64_t num_elements)arrow::TypedBufferBuilder< T >inline
arrow::BufferBuilder::Append(const uint8_t *data, int64_t length)arrow::BufferBuilderinline
arrow::BufferBuilder::Append(const std::array< uint8_t, NBYTES > &data)arrow::BufferBuilderinline
buffer_arrow::BufferBuilderprotected
BufferBuilder(MemoryPool *pool)arrow::BufferBuilderinlineexplicit
capacity() constarrow::BufferBuilderinline
capacity_arrow::BufferBuilderprotected
data() constarrow::TypedBufferBuilder< T >inline
data_arrow::BufferBuilderprotected
Finish(std::shared_ptr< Buffer > *out)arrow::BufferBuilderinline
length() constarrow::TypedBufferBuilder< T >inline
pool_arrow::BufferBuilderprotected
Reset()arrow::BufferBuilderinline
Resize(const int64_t elements)arrow::BufferBuilderinline
size_arrow::BufferBuilderprotected
TypedBufferBuilder(MemoryPool *pool)arrow::TypedBufferBuilder< T >inlineexplicit
UnsafeAppend(T arithmetic_value)arrow::TypedBufferBuilder< T >inline
UnsafeAppend(const T *arithmetic_values, int64_t num_elements)arrow::TypedBufferBuilder< T >inline
arrow::BufferBuilder::UnsafeAppend(const uint8_t *data, int64_t length)arrow::BufferBuilderinline